Highlights of the Egyptian Museum
Step inside the Egyptian Museum, where the treasures of ancient pharaohs await exploration. This iconic museum houses an impressive array of artifacts that provide a glimpse into Egypt’s rich history.
Visitors can marvel at:
-
The Golden Mask of Tutankhamun – a stunning, jewel-encrusted artifact that symbolizes the boy king’s opulence.
-
The Royal Mummy Room – an eerie yet fascinating collection of preserved remains, showcasing the art of mummification.
-
The Narmer Palette – an ancient ceremonial stone that depicts the unification of Upper and Lower Egypt.
-
Statues of Gods and Pharaohs – grand sculptures that represent the divine and royal figures of ancient Egyptian mythology.
Each highlight offers a unique insight into the civilization’s grandeur, making the museum an unforgettable experience.
Exploring Cairo Citadel
Cairo Citadel, a remarkable medieval Islamic fortification, stands as a testament to Egypt’s rich history and architectural prowess. Built by Salah ad-Din, the Citadel served as the government’s seat for nearly 700 years, showcasing its historical significance.
Perched on the Mokattam hills, visitors enjoy breathtaking panoramic views of Cairo, making it a perfect spot for photography and exploration. The site houses several preserved mosques and museums, offering insights into Islamic architecture and culture. Admission tickets typically include access to these attractions.
For those exploring Cairo, a visit to the Citadel is a must, providing a deep connection to Egypt’s past while allowing for an immersive experience in a stunning setting.
The Alabaster Mosque
The Alabaster Mosque, officially known as the Mosque of Muhammad Ali, captivates with its stunning architecture and rich history.
This remarkable structure, built in the 19th century, stands as a testament to the artistry of Islamic architecture.
Visitors are often enchanted by:
- The gleaming alabaster façade that gives the mosque its name.
- The grand dome soaring over 80 meters high, a symbol of Cairo’s skyline.
- Intricate stained glass windows that cast colorful patterns inside.
- Opulent chandeliers that illuminate the prayer hall with a warm glow.
As one wanders through its spacious courtyards and prayer areas, the mosque’s tranquil atmosphere invites reflection, making it a must-see for anyone exploring Cairo’s historical treasures.
Discovering Khan El-Khalili
Vibrant energy fills the air as visitors explore the enchanting labyrinth of Khan El-Khalili, one of Cairo’s most famous bazaars. This bustling marketplace offers an array of shops selling everything from intricate jewelry to handwoven textiles.
As shoppers stroll through the narrow alleys, they can haggle with friendly vendors, savor local street food, and soak in the rich history surrounding them. The ornate architecture and lively atmosphere create a unique experience that captivates every traveler.
Visitors often stop by traditional coffee shops to enjoy a refreshing drink while watching the world go by. Whether seeking souvenirs or simply exploring, Khan El-Khalili promises an unforgettable journey through Cairo’s vibrant culture and heritage.

Important Visitor Information
Planning a visit to the Egyptian Museum and Khan El-Khalili requires some essential information to enhance the experience. Travelers should keep these key points in mind:
-
Timing: Aim to visit early in the day to beat the crowds and enjoy a leisurely exploration.
-
Dress Code: Lightweight, modest clothing is advisable, as temperatures can soar, especially in summer.
-
Cash: Bring Egyptian pounds for shopping at Khan El-Khalili, where many vendors don’t accept cards.
-
Health Precautions: Stay hydrated and consider travel insurance, especially if you have underlying health conditions.
Being prepared with this information will ensure a more enjoyable and enriching experience while soaking in the rich history and vibrant culture of Cairo.
Frequently Asked Questions
What Should I Wear When Visiting These Sites?
When visiting historical sites, he should wear comfortable clothing, breathable fabrics, and sturdy shoes. A hat and sunglasses will protect from the sun, while layers can accommodate changing temperatures throughout the day.
Are There Any Photography Restrictions in the Museum or Citadel?
Visitors should know that photography restrictions exist in certain museum areas, while the citadel generally allows photos. It’s best to check specific guidelines at each location to avoid any issues during their visit.
Can I Buy Souvenirs at Khan El-Khalili?
Visitors can absolutely buy souvenirs at Khan El-Khalili. The bustling market offers a variety of unique items, from handmade crafts to traditional spices, ensuring everyone finds something special to take home as a memorable keepsake.
Is Food Available Inside the Egyptian Museum or Citadel?
Visitors’ll find limited food options inside the Egyptian Museum and Citadel. While small cafes might offer snacks, it’s advisable to plan meals at nearby restaurants for a more satisfying dining experience during their tour.
What Is the Best Time to Visit to Avoid Crowds?
To avoid crowds, he suggests visiting early in the morning or late afternoon. Weekdays tend to be less busy than weekends, allowing for a more enjoyable experience while exploring the attractions without the hustle and bustle.
